Kyle Erickson
to help resolve the issue where the SOFA feed doesn't have the list of supported devices, it looks like you might be able to use the models aspect instead. E.g. if model is Mac15,13, you can check the supported macOS releases for that model (e.g. Sonoma 14), and use that to determine supported? Might be some added logic, not sure but throwing it out there as an idea.

erik
SOFA team is discussing now what we can do to fix this, even though this is technically Apple's fault for removing them from gdmf

Kyle Erickson
That's fair. It was mostly the thought that if the latest version of macOS is 14, you only need to match the major version to determine if it's supported or not, and those keys are already present in the feed for each model.

Kyle Erickson
Yeah. In the off chance Apple splits an update again you'd still need to use softwareUpdateID to determine if the update was applicable to a given system though. Although if behind the scenes the SOFA team is mapping softwareUpdateID to the hardwareModel it might be fine to swap out on the feed itself.
